description abstract | Exploiting smart cities with digital twins (SCDT) requires the integration of sensing and simulation across diverse infrastructure systems into community management. Community disaster management can provide a valuable foundation for SCDT development. The current work proposes and tests a conceptual model of a SCDT for disaster management and describes two threats to SCDT development that can be mitigated by focusing development on disaster management. Information loops, as opposed to individual components, are identified as a critical future focus of SCDT development. Primary contributions include support for SCDT development for disaster management, a conceptual SCDT for disaster management model, and a discussion of issues to be addressed in the development and deployment of SCDT for disaster management. | |
